Stateline Literacy Council Receives $10,000 Grant

Stateline Literacy Council - SCF Grant 2018

Stateline Community Foundation is proud to announce the Stateline Literacy Council has been awarded a $10,000 Community Impact Grant to support their Adult Literacy for Family Success project.

These funds will support programs for low-income adult learners who seek basic education skills. This grant will improve their services and reduce barriers to vital education and life skills for more than 100 learners in 2018-19.

Stateline Literacy Council is a volunteer, non-profit organization and United Way Partner Agency. Founded in 1972, SLC has been in continuous operation serving the community for over 45 years. Our mission is to help English and non-English speaking adults learn basic skills, especially reading, writing and speaking English.
